Sony's latest consumer version of Sound Forge features Vocal Eraser, a vocal removal and isolation plug-in designed by iZotope. Vocal Eraser enables users to remove vocals from most recordings to create karaoke tracks to sing along with or isolate vocals to bring into a user-created remix.

Bandmates iAcousticA is the world's first multi-sample drum library for iZotope’s iDrum. Produced by Andrea Pejrolo and engineered by Taroon Bali, each iAcousticA genre offers multiple kits played with brushes, mallets and sticks and includes all matching patterns and instruments. Sophisticated multisampling at several dynamic levels allows for convincing and realistic patterns without running into the dreaded “machine-gun” effect common to traditional drum machines.
